Broadcoms ASIC Product Division (APD) is focused on enabling customers to develop products with a sustainable and substantial competitive advantage. APD does this by delivering best in class technology platforms easy to integrate bleeding edge intellectual property and by providing world class customer support. APDs customers span a wide range of industries developing ASICs for the largest and most complex cloud computing AI engines supercomputers and networking through to low power and the most advanced wireless solutions as examples.
Job Description:
The PHY Characterization Engineer will be part of a cross functional team developing state of the art die-to-die PHY IP which are used broadly in APDs custom silicon ASIC products. The successful candidate will be a member of the characterization team and will be involved in testing the PHYs as well as developing methodologies assessing their individual must be highly motivated and capable of working both independently and as part of a team. This position is located in Fort Collins CO.
Typical Duties Include:
Develop a deep detailed understanding of Broadcoms die-to-die PHYs.
Work with multiple cross functional teams--analog design digital design physical composition DFT to develop functional and characterization plans for PHY IPs
Develop characterization scripts as well as report generation automation
Execute characterization plans
Review and analyze results with cross functional teams
Job Requirements:
A Bachelors Degree in Electrical or Computer Engineering or equivalent and 5 years of related experience; or Masters degree and 3 years of related experience
Programming experience in at least one of the following languages: Ruby C C Perl or Python
Experience with Linux and Bash scripting
Familiar with basic lab equipment: power supplies oscilloscopes cooling equipment etc..
Familiar with BIST test techniques
Experience characterizing DDR interfaces
Strong debugging skills are a must
Desired:
Experience or coursework with RTL languages (i.e SystemVerilog Verilog VHDL)
Understanding of the fundamentals of VLSI IC I/O & control and built-in self-test (BIST)
Experience analyzing data with Matlab
Experience with plotting software such as Matlab or JMP
A basic understanding of communications theory
Working knowledge with AI tools such as Chat GPT Gemini and/or Cursor
